DESCRIPTION
Better Smart Aiming improves third-person aiming by switching to first person when you aim, with an optional scope-only mode, while first syncing the player-facing direction to the third-person reticle direction. This fixes the directional aiming issues in the original Smart Aiming and Smart Aiming SFSE – Third to First Person (Updated) mods, where first-person aiming was based on where the character was facing instead of where the third-person crosshair was pointing.

No ESP. SFSE plugin only.

FEATURES
– Switches from third person to first person when aiming, with optional scope-only mode
– Syncs player yaw from the third-person reticle direction before entering first person
– Helps ADS start in the direction your crosshair was pointing
– Optional scope-only mode for scoped weapons (more optimized than normal scoping); non-scoped weapons aim in third person
– Optional keep jump/hover ADS in third person: avoids first-person hover camera pitch bug – can improve airborne accuracy
– Optional native zoom-out after returning to third person, preventing Starfield’s default zoomed-in third-person camera
– No ESM

Settings
; This is NOT necessary if using this with my other plugin, “Always Zoom Out SFSE – Adjustable Third Person” – will automatically disable if detected.
; If true, the plugin calls Starfield’s native third-person max-zoom function immediately after returning from first-person aim to third person.
; Use this if you want to prevent Starfield from locking you to zoomed-in third person.
; Leave disabled if you prefer the zoomed-in third-person over-the-shoulder camera after aiming.
bZoomOutAfterExitFirstPerson=false

; If true, the plugin only switches third-person aiming to first person when using a scope (ScopeMenu open).
; Use this if you only want the smart first-person switch for scoped weapons. If false, all iron-sights aiming can switch to first person.
; This is faster and more efficient with CPU/GPU resources, and can reduce lag during scope aim.
bFirstPersonOnlyInScopeMenu=false

; If true, the plugin will NOT force first person when aiming while jumping or boost-hovering.
; This keeps jump/hover ADS in third person and avoids Starfield’s first-person hover camera pitch bug.
; Default: true
bKeepThirdPersonWhileJumpAiming=true

NOTES
The crosshair position after transitioning to first person is very close, but not 100% perfectly aligned. This is because Starfield’s first-person and third-person aim origins are different. It is usually not noticeable at medium to long distances, but can be more noticeable at close range. With the original Smart Aiming, and the updated version, you can often face the wrong direction when transitioning to first person, sometimes by up to ~80 degrees.
